Scans for Proxmox Servers, (Wed, Sep 9th)

SANS observed increased scanning and brute-force attacks on port 8006 targeting unsupported Proxmox VE 7 servers after a recent vulnerability advisory.

SANS Internet Storm Center reported a bump in scans for port 8006 and additional brute-force traffic against Proxmox VE servers following a Proxmox advisory about a vulnerability in older releases. The flaw only affects Proxmox VE version 7, which has been unsupported for a couple of years. Observed activity includes POST requests to /api2/json/access/ticket with root@pam usernames and weak passwords, fingerprinting requests, and POSTs to /api2/extjs/access/ticket; failed logins return 401 status codes and non-TLS POSTs return 308 redirects.

Hundreds of AI agents helped PaperCut attacker hit 395+ orgs, and some went off script

Attacker used hundreds of AI agents powered by Codex and DeepSeek to exploit PaperCut flaws, breaching 395 organizations across 48 countries.

GreyNoise tracked a campaign in which an unknown, likely Russian-speaking criminal used hundreds of AI agents running on OpenAI's Codex harness and a DeepSeek model to exploit PaperCut MF/NG flaws CVE-2026-81578 and CVE-2026-82078, which PaperCut emergency-patched on August 28. At least 440 instances across 395 organizations in 48 countries were compromised, with 204 victims in the education sector and one US high school reaching domain admin in seven minutes. Some agents deviated from instructions to avoid 28 do-not-target countries including Russia, China, and Iran, and PaperCut has since issued maintenance releases replacing the emergency fixes.
